Output 9ab861adab5816b2187bd5ea824b92f477ce03adafed4e01a71785b34c9eb68d:1

value
158950759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40803613637d6728fbdde15aca44b40ef3c10ac8 OP_EQUAL
address
37a4m6P1XpqAWAm3oZBskHUDYhcCZLXDg6
transaction
9ab861adab5816b2187bd5ea824b92f477ce03adafed4e01a71785b34c9eb68d
spent
true